I know you can use the insteon or X10 switching plugs. But I'd rather switch the 5vdc line for the PSU. I travel a lot and am looking for something to do this remotely, from anywhere in the world effectively.
Wifi or wired based controller with a web or phone app?
I'm sure guys are doing it. Just trying to trackd own my best choice, and find something I can buy and have delivered quickly.
Lot's of ebay options, but the lack of info and wait time to get it. Is to much.
So let's see what you guys have going? Rasp pi maybe and usb relays?

If you use boards like mine, you don't need an optoisolator or relay to trip the supply - the external turnon takes an active-high signal (3-20VDC), so it'd work just fine on GPIO from a Pi.
I believe chigieureitor (or however the heck his name is spelled) rigged up a setup like that for his mine in Venezuela.
